Our team

John Purcell
Founder and managing partner
John brings 17 years of software and Web industry experience to Coherent Interactive.  His 14 years at Microsoft included 10 in management. He worked for nine years with the Microsoft Project product team, and is an expert in project management methodologies and has conducted workshops across the country on the management of complex projects.  He has significant experience with issues surrounding globalization of information, reorganization and acquisitions management, editorial processes, search technologies and XML content management.
His areas of expertise also include team management, software and Web user experience design, business strategy and business development and Web process management.


Jeff Hannibal   
Co-founder and managing partner
Jeff has been demystifying technology for nearly 20 years as a communications professional at Intergraph, Computervision, Visio, and Microsoft. Through his career he’s been a writer, instructional designer, managing editor, interface designer, project manager, information architect, and staff manager. He has a knack for making complex concepts approachable for mere humans and takes pride in being a great manager.


Jan Bultmann   
Managing editor
Born to poor but honest teacher folk, Jan Bultmann produced her first content at age 3, a crayon-based opus on hard copy media entitled "The Little Car That Could." She's been tackling new formats and content types ever since, and loves nothing so much as learning and making it easy for others to learn as well.


Mark Iverson   
Developer
Mark’s software career began in 1993 as a support technician for Aldus PageMaker and later moved to Visio where he was a software tester. In 1996 he received his C Certificate and in 1997 his C++ Certificate, both at the University of Washington. He was the only Visio tester to advance to software development. In 2003 he received two patents for innovation at Microsoft (Microsoft acquired Visio in 2000). In 2005 he joined MACROsystems as a web developer utilizing SQL, .NET, C#, AJAX, and other web technologies. Mark is passionate about music and volunteered at KCMU, a Seattle public radio station from 1988 through 1992.
